How Sports Betting Has Evolved in Canada

Sports betting in Canada has come a long way from the days of illegal bookmaking and limited options. Since the 2018 legalization of single-event sports betting, Canadian players have gained access to a diverse range of platforms, including major operators like Bet365, FanDuel, and DraftKings. These companies bring global experience and innovative features such as live betting and cash-out options.

Yet, the scene isn’t without its quirks. Provincial regulators, like the Alcohol and Gaming Commission of Ontario (AGCO) and the British Columbia Gaming Policy and Enforcement Branch, oversee licensing and compliance, resulting in a patchwork of rules and offerings. This means your experience can vary significantly depending on where you live.

Key Factors to Consider Before Placing a Bet

What should you keep in mind when navigating the Canadian sports betting market? First, payment methods matter. Many sites support Interac e-Transfers, credit cards like Visa and Mastercard, and e-wallets such as PayPal or Skrill. These options influence not only convenience but also withdrawal times.

Another crucial element is the diversity of sports and bet types available. While hockey, football, and basketball dominate, niche sports like curling and eSports are gaining traction. Understanding the difference between moneyline bets, spreads, parlays, and prop bets will give you a strategic advantage.

The Role of Technology and Regulation in Shaping the Market

Canadian sports betting has benefited from advances in encryption technologies like SSL, which protect users’ data and transactions. Mobile betting apps are now more sophisticated, allowing for live streaming and in-play betting that heightens the thrill.

Still, regulatory complexity remains a challenge. Each province sets its own rules, making it essential for bettors to understand jurisdiction-specific restrictions. For instance, Ontario’s regulatory framework introduced in 2022 has opened doors to many international operators, creating a more competitive landscape but also requiring players to be vigilant about licensing.

Responsible Betting: A Necessary Mindset

Having spent years covering the industry, I can’t stress enough how crucial it is to approach sports betting with responsibility. The excitement can be addictive, and it’s easy to get caught up in chasing wins. Setting limits and recognizing when to pause are vital habits.

Most platforms now provide self-exclusion tools and resources for problem gambling, reflecting a growing awareness about player well-being. Betting should remain a form of entertainment, not a source of financial stress.
